Transaction 86754d3dceabe1a15783c9e23dd505bf03bfceb532c93fa254f6161a5a344e0e
1 Input
1 Output
-
86754d3dceabe1a15783c9e23dd505bf03bfceb532c93fa254f6161a5a344e0e:0
- value
- 641937
- script pubkey
- OP_0 OP_PUSHBYTES_20 aec8e2dc0cee0a15230d5ed2323908dfa011919e
- address
- bc1q4myw9hqvac9p2gcdtmfrywggm7spryv79y8z5p